The Quality of Infiltrated Water Through Porous and Conventional Asphalt Pavements
Three case studies are presented herein. The first study was conducted to compare pollutant loadings of runoff waters either collected at the outlet of a porous pavement with reservoir structure or coming from a catchment drained by a conventional pavement drainage system. Pollutant loads measured at the reservoir structure appeared notably lower than those measured at the reference catchment. Secondly, data on runoff water quality obtained from a French highway, both before and after the replacement of a conventional asphalt by a porous asphalt, were compared. The retention of particulate pollution by the porous pavement, which acts as a filter, was clearly demonstrated. The last study was related to an experimental programme carried out to evaluate the potential of asphalt pavement containing different rates of reclaimed asphalt pavement to leach pollutants. The concentrations of heavy metals and PAHs in percolating waters were generally low.
